
Club Welfare Officer - Vacancy
As Club Welfare Officer (CWO), you will play a vital role in fostering the club's positive culture and ensuring the wellbeing of children and players is central to everything we do. The role involves supporting the implementation of FA safeguarding policies, providing a trusted point of contact for any concerns, and helping to create a safe and enjoyable environment for everyone involved. You will receive FA-recognised training and have access to excellent support and advice through our relationship with the East Riding FA.

*Person Specification*
Good communication and interpersonal skills.
Approachable, trustworthy, and able to maintain appropriate confidentiality.
A commitment to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and young people.
Willingness to undertake FA safeguarding training and ongoing development.
Ability to work collaboratively with club officials, coaches, players, and parents.
